Bringing Up Bébé meets Last Child in the Woods in this “fascinating exploration of the importance of the outdoors to childhood development” (Kirkus Reviews) from a Swedish-American mother who sets out to discover if the nature-centric parenting philosophy of her native Scandinavia holds the key to healthier, happier lives for her American children. Could the Scandinavian philosophy of “There’s no such thing as bad weather, only bad clothes” hold the key to happier, healthier lives for American children? When Swedish-born Linda Åkeson McGurk moved to Indiana, she quickly learned that the nature-centric parenting philosophies of her native Scandinavia were not the norm. In Sweden, children play outdoors year-round, regardless of the weather, and letting babies nap outside in freezing temperatures is common and recommended by physicians. Preschoolers spend their days climbing trees, catching frogs, and learning to compost, and environmental education is a key part of the public-school curriculum. In the US, McGurk found the playgrounds deserted, and preschoolers were getting drilled on academics with little time for free play in nature. And when a swimming outing at a nearby creek ended with a fine from a park officer, McGurk realized that the parenting philosophies of her native country and her adopted homeland were worlds apart. Struggling to decide what was best for her family, McGurk embarked on a six-month journey to Sweden with her two daughters to see how their lives would change in a place where spending time in nature is considered essential to a good childhood. Insightful and lively, There’s No Such Thing as Bad Weather is a fascinating personal narrative that illustrates how Scandinavian culture could hold the key to raising healthy, resilient, and confident children in America.

Current vision systems are designed to perform in normal weather condition. However, no one can escape from severe weather conditions. Bad weather reduces scene contrast and visibility, which results in degradation in the performance of various computer vision algorithms such as object tracking, segmentation and recognition. Thus, current vision systems must include some mechanisms that enable them to perform up to the mark in bad weather conditions such as rain and fog. Rain causes the spatial and temporal intensity variations in images or video frames. These intensity changes are due to the random distribution and high velocities of the raindrops. Fog causes low contrast and whiteness in the image and leads to a shift in the color. This book has studied rain and fog from the perspective of vision. The book has two main goals: 1) removal of rain from videos captured by a moving and static camera, 2) removal of the fog from images and videos captured by a moving single uncalibrated camera system. The book begins with a literature survey. Pros and cons of the selected prior art algorithms are described, and a general framework for the development of an efficient rain removal algorithm is explored. Temporal and spatiotemporal properties of rain pixels are analyzed and using these properties, two rain removal algorithms for the videos captured by a static camera are developed. For the removal of rain, temporal and spatiotemporal algorithms require fewer numbers of consecutive frames which reduces buffer size and delay. These algorithms do not assume the shape, size and velocity of raindrops which make it robust to different rain conditions (i.e., heavy rain, light rain and moderate rain). In a practical situation, there is no ground truth available for rain video. Thus, no reference quality metric is very useful in measuring the efficacy of the rain removal algorithms. Temporal variance and spatiotemporal variance are presented in this book as no reference quality metrics. An efficient rain removal algorithm using meteorological properties of rain is developed. The relation among the orientation of the raindrops, wind velocity and terminal velocity is established. This relation is used in the estimation of shape-based features of the raindrop. Meteorological property-based features helped to discriminate the rain and non-rain pixels. Most of the prior art algorithms are designed for the videos captured by a static camera. The use of global motion compensation with all rain removal algorithms designed for videos captured by static camera results in better accuracy for videos captured by moving camera. Qualitative and quantitative results confirm that probabilistic temporal, spatiotemporal and meteorological algorithms outperformed other prior art algorithms in terms of the perceptual quality, buffer size, execution delay and system cost. The work presented in this book can find wide application in entertainment industries, transportation, tracking and consumer electronics. Martin Parr's Bad Weather is the debut book from Britain's most world-renown and prolific photographers. Armed with wry humor (and a water-proof camera), Parr captured the social landscape of the UK during downpours, snow storms and the most challenging elements. Published in 1982, Bad Weather has been long out of print and is one of Parr's most sought after books. Books on Books # 17 offers an in-depth study of this important photobook including a new essay by Thomas Weski called Even the Queen Gets Wet.--Publisher.

Every year lives and properties are lost in road accidents. About one-fourth of these accidents are due to low vision in foggy weather. At present, there is no algorithm that is specifically designed for the removal of fog from videos. Application of a single-image fog removal algorithm over each video frame is a time-consuming and costly affair. It is demonstrated that with the intelligent use of temporal redundancy, fog removal algorithms designed for a single image can be extended to the real-time video application. Results confirm that the presented framework used for the extension of the fog removal algorithms for images to videos can reduce the complexity to a great extent with no loss of perceptual quality. This paves the way for the real-life application of the video fog removal algorithm. In order to remove fog, an efficient fog removal algorithm using anisotropic diffusion is developed. The presented fog removal algorithm uses new dark channel assumption and anisotropic diffusion for the initialization and refinement of the airlight map, respectively. Use of anisotropic diffusion helps to estimate the better airlight map estimation. The said fog removal algorithm requires a single image captured by uncalibrated camera system. The anisotropic diffusion-based fog removal algorithm can be applied in both RGB and HSI color space. This book shows that the use of HSI color space reduces the complexity further. The said fog removal algorithm requires pre- and post-processing steps for the better restoration of the foggy image. These pre- and post-processing steps have either data-driven or constant parameters that avoid the user intervention. Presented fog removal algorithm is independent of the intensity of the fog, thus even in the case of the heavy fog presented algorithm performs well. Qualitative and quantitative results confirm that the presented fog removal algorithm outperformed previous algorithms in terms of perceptual quality, color fidelity and execution time. The work presented in this book can find wide application in entertainment industries, transportation, tracking and consumer electronics.
